UAE Elemental Analysis Market Overview

  • The UAE Elemental Analysis Market is valued at USD 350 million, based on a five-year historical analysis. This growth is primarily driven by the increasing demand for advanced analytical techniques across sectors such as environmental monitoring, pharmaceuticals, food safety, and oil and gas. The adoption of automation, compliance-ready software, and multi-element mapping technologies is accelerating market expansion as industries prioritize quality control and regulatory compliance .
  • Key cities such as Dubai and Abu Dhabi dominate the UAE Elemental Analysis Market due to their robust industrial infrastructure, concentration of research institutions, and active government investment in science and technology. Dubai’s position as a regional trade and logistics hub, combined with Abu Dhabi’s focus on innovation and industrial diversification, significantly contributes to market growth. The presence of multinational laboratories, regional headquarters, and a growing ecosystem of analytical service providers further enhances the competitive landscape .
  • The Cabinet Decision No. 39 of 2023 on the Executive Regulations of Federal Law No. 24 of 1999 for the Protection and Development of the Environment, issued by the UAE Ministry of Climate Change and Environment, mandates comprehensive environmental testing and quality assurance for hazardous materials. The regulation requires companies to implement advanced elemental analysis methods for compliance, including mandatory reporting, laboratory accreditation, and periodic audits to ensure public safety and environmental protection .

UAE Elemental Analysis Market Segmentation

By Type:The market is segmented into Spectroscopy, Chromatography, Mass Spectrometry, X-ray Fluorescence, and Others. Spectroscopy techniques, particularly XRF (X-ray Fluorescence) and ICP-OES (Inductively Coupled Plasma Optical Emission Spectroscopy), are the leading segment due to their high throughput, accuracy, and suitability for trace-level detection in environmental, industrial, and pharmaceutical applications. The integration of automation and compliance-driven software is further boosting the adoption of these techniques in laboratories .

By End-User:The market is segmented by end-users, including Environmental Agencies, Pharmaceutical Companies, Food and Beverage Industry, Oil and Gas Sector, and Others. Pharmaceutical Companies are the leading end-user segment, driven by stringent regulatory requirements for elemental impurity testing, especially under ICH Q3D guidelines. Environmental agencies and the food and beverage industry are also significant contributors, reflecting the UAE’s focus on sustainability, food safety, and compliance with international standards .

UAE Elemental Analysis Market Industry Analysis

Growth Drivers

  • Increasing Demand for Environmental Testing:The UAE's environmental testing market is projected to reach AED 1.5 billion in future, driven by heightened awareness of pollution and its effects. The UAE government has mandated over 200 environmental assessments annually, reflecting a commitment to sustainability. Additionally, the World Bank reported that the UAE's environmental sector is expected to grow by 5% annually, indicating a robust demand for elemental analysis services to ensure compliance with environmental standards.
  • Stringent Regulatory Standards:The UAE has implemented over 50 new environmental regulations since 2020, significantly impacting the elemental analysis market. The Ministry of Climate Change and Environment has set strict guidelines for air and water quality, necessitating regular testing. As a result, laboratories are experiencing a 30% increase in demand for compliance testing services, which is expected to continue as regulations evolve to address environmental challenges.
  • Advancements in Analytical Technologies:The UAE's investment in advanced analytical technologies is projected to exceed AED 300 million in future. Innovations such as high-resolution mass spectrometry and automated sample analysis are enhancing testing efficiency and accuracy. The adoption of these technologies is expected to increase laboratory throughput by 40%, allowing for more comprehensive testing and quicker turnaround times, thus driving market growth.

Market Challenges

  • High Initial Investment Costs:Establishing a state-of-the-art laboratory in the UAE requires an initial investment of approximately AED 2 million to AED 5 million. This financial barrier limits entry for new players and constrains existing laboratories from upgrading their equipment. As a result, many facilities operate with outdated technology, which can compromise testing accuracy and reliability, ultimately affecting market competitiveness.
  • Limited Skilled Workforce:The UAE faces a shortage of skilled professionals in the elemental analysis sector, with an estimated gap of 1,500 qualified technicians in future. This shortage is exacerbated by the rapid technological advancements that require specialized training. Consequently, laboratories struggle to maintain operational efficiency and meet the increasing demand for testing services, hindering overall market growth.
